How Concrete Slab Water Extraction Works in Ulmer, SC
When you need Concrete Slab Water Extraction, you want a team that knows what they’re doing. Our process is designed to get the job done right, without cutting corners or compromising on quality. We’ll extract the water, dry the slab, and ensure a thorough inspection to prevent future issues.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ians arrive quickly to assess the damage and plan the extraction process. We’ll identify the source of the leak and develop a customized plan to extract the water and dry the slab.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water from the concrete slab, reducing disruption and preventing further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Inspection
We’ll use high-velocity air movers and dehumidifiers to dry the slab and surrounding areas, ensuring a thorough inspection to prevent future issues.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ll sanitize and disinfect the affected area to prevent mold and bacterial growth.
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
We’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ure the job is complete and the area is safe and clean.

Concrete Slab Water Extraction vs. DIY: When to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small, contained water damage | Yes | No | You can handle small leaks with basic tools and cleanup materials. |
| Large or extensive water damage |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are needed to extract water and dry the slab effectively. |
| Water damage in crawl spaces or attics | No | Yes | These areas are difficult to access and need specialized equipment to inspect and extract water. |
| Water damage affecting electrical systems | No | Yes | Electrical systems can be damaged by water, posing a safety risk. Call a pro to assess and extract the water. |
| Water damage involving structural elements | No | Yes | Structural elements, like walls and floors, can be compromised by water damage. Call a pro to assess and extract the water. |

Concrete Slab Water Extraction Cost in Ulmer, SC
The cost of Concrete Slab Water Extraction can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Ulmer, SC. These estimates are based on real-world costs and are subject to change.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$200 – $500 | Severity of the issue, size of the affected area |
| Water Extraction and Drying | $1,000 – $3,000 | Size of the affected area, type of equipment needed |
| Sanitizing and Disinfecting | $500 – $1,000 | Severity of the issue, type of equipment needed |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$200 – $500 | Size of the affected area, type of equipment needed |
